Best
Buy’s store team sparked this idea, but I modified it greatly
to fit an affirming church. It’s simply a good way to help your
greeting team remember their priorities:
| Remember
to CARE:
CONNECT with
guests. Easy to forget. Share ideas among yourselves on how to
start good conversations.
ASK your guests questions about
themselves. Everybody likes to talk about themselves, if you show
genuine interest.
RELATE to their life in a credible,
meaningful way, introduce them to people with similar interests
or situation.
ENCOURAGE
(Affirm) them in their worth, identity, and purpose and that you’d
love to get to know them more. This sparks hope for the fulfillment
of what drew them to our church in the first place.
